Using PythonPython was created by Guido van Rossum in 1990 to solve problems in the development of the Amoeba operating system. It is named after the British television show Monty Python’s Flying Circus. The use of Python has grown steadily over 1990’s to its current state where it is used in a variety of applications and environments.
Python is a interpreted, imperative, weakly-typed programming language. Unlike a compiled language, interpreted programming languages do not have to be compiled. Instead, the source file is translated (a.k.a. interpreted) by another program (the interpreter) when it is executed. Compiled languages, on the other hand, are executed directly by the computer. Since Python is a weakly-typed language, a variable can have different types during a program’s execution. For example, the variable a could represent a number, a string, and a list in succession in Python; this is not allowed in a strongly-typed language.

Download BMW Motorcycle Service Manual PDFLife Forms & 3D Studio Max User GuideLife Forms only animates segmented models. When you build a model that will be animated, consider how it is going to move. This helps you to determine how many segments the models should have and where the pivot points of each segment should be. There are no restrictions to the model’s zero-angle position ( the position where all joints have no rotation values. ) Life Forms can animate and apply motion to models with any zero-angle positions. However, when building a segmented model ensure that:
• joint names are unique.
• joint names have no spaces or special characters.
• the polygon count for the model is less than 10,000.
• the model is a reasonable size. Model height of 1 - 5 meters is recommended.
Props must be no larger than 50 m by 50 m..
Tip: if your model is very detailed, create a lower resolution. You can animate the low resolution model and apply the motion to the high resolution model before rendering. Note, however, that the low and high resolution modelsmust beidentical except for the resolution.

The graphics area
This is the part of the screen in which the drawing will be created.
The command prompt area
This area at the bottom of the screen gives you clues about your next action:-
Command: means that AutoCAD is expecting a new command e.g. line, arc, erase
The status line
Located at the very bottom of the screen, indicating current information about your drawing. The function keys can toggle between the settings.
Screen Menu
This can be made to run down the right hand side of the screen, echoing the commands or options of commands chosen from the icons. It also provides the entire range of commands available. Highly recommended for beginners.
Object Snaps
An example of a parked toolbar. Snaps help you to find exact points on the drawing.
Properties Menu
All elements of the drawing have properties which may be edited at any time from this menu
